			<content type="html"><![CDATA[<p>So I have something else to note about Airwolf&#039;s HD2x. Yes, I know, seems to be adding up.</p><p>This one is on the quality side. Nothing really major, and not something that will effect print quality, but nonetheless it&#039;s a pretty bit oversight for a $4,000 printer.</p><p>I decided to attempt a replacement of my hobbed bolt, and since I&#039;ve seen a lot of hype on here about the hobb-goblin, I ordered one from Filastruder for the heck of it. My old one was clicking a lot (though it probably just needed a good cleaning). I started the replacement, and the first thing I noticed was that the printed extruder mount was broken at one of the mount screws. I noticed this when I got the printer, but I just discounted it as shipping damage or something, and since it doesn&#039;t effect the print, I never complained to support. </p><p>However, when I started to take the mount off for my replacement, I noticed that the screw was badly bent. I don&#039;t think that could have happened during shipping, although I guess it might be possible.</p><p>On the hobbed bolt, I&#039;ve already noticed a drastic improvement - the hobb-goblin really helps, and I havent heard the first click since I changed it out. However, take a look at how rusted the old one is (the top one from my second extruder, for comparison) and how much junk is in the teeth - is this normal?</p><p><span class="postimg"><img src="http://soliforum.com/i/?NEffVGm.jpg" alt="http://soliforum.com/i/?NEffVGm.jpg" /></span></p><p><span class="postimg"><img src="http://soliforum.com/i/?xlqnUlL.jpg" alt="http://soliforum.com/i/?xlqnUlL.jpg" /></span></p>]]></content>
